The Chega party has reiterated its concerns regarding the housing of immigrant workers in a building lacking a habitation license in Campanário, Ribeira Brava.
This issue, previously addressed in 2024, concerns the former Sousa & Filhos building, where approximately 50 people were reportedly staying. At that time, responsible parties were notified to cease the use.
Chega questions the absence of a definitive solution despite previous inspections and notifications, and calls for clarity on the licensing process, the number of residents, and the measures taken by the municipality to resolve the matter.
